## Environments: Lanternbay profile store

Welcome aboard! The Lanternbay profile store is sharded by account hash, and each environment runs a different shard count — staging has four, prod has sixteen, so don't assume parity. The router picks shards from a static map baked into config, which means adding a shard is a config change plus a rebalance job. Each environment's map and router settings are listed below for reference.

settings of hafop-tajog:
[julath]
host = julath.kelviworks.internal
user = julath_svc
database = julath_prod

Subject: DR Drill Notice — Givewell-style Receipt Mailer (Plumadora)

Dear plugin authors: on the 14th we will run a full disaster-recovery drill on the Plumadora donation-receipt mailer. During the drill, your plugins will receive synthetic receipt events flagged `drill=true`; please ensure handlers treat these as non-billable and suppress outbound mail. If your sandbox loses its session during failover, re-authenticate against the standby broker. For that step you will need the drill recovery passphrase, provided below.

strongbox words: druvan-lamys-eliius-jorax-istox-soreth-ulays-gilix-ralix-oliiel-norwyn-casvan-praius

Briefing — Leadership Review: Insurance Renewal

Our commercial policy with Thornely Mutual renews at quarter-end. Premiums rise 9%, reflecting last year's warehouse claim at the Averton site. Coverage limits are unchanged; cyber cover is now included at no extra cost. Finance recommends accepting the renewal rather than retendering this cycle. The wider planning context for this decision appears below.

confidential, fahof-kajog: Headcount on the Ulawyn team goes from 7 to 120 by the end of July. Gross margin on Ulawyn came in at 5 percent against a plan of 10 percent.